Water changes in its density with temperature. Water is going to be its most dense or highest weight per volume as the temperature lowers. When the temperature increases the molecules expand which causes the weight of the water to decrease. When it gets down to it, remember if you're working with water at 50/60° you should use 8.34 lb / G. If the water is in the 70/80° you should use 8.33 lb / G.
